Privacy considerations for WETH to USDC

Where offered, Private Route is designed to reduce an obvious direct association between the sending wallet and received assets; it does not make WETH on Scroll or USDC on Optimism activity anonymous or invisible. Scroll exposes account history, token approvals, contract calls, logs, gas funding, amounts, and timing under its own chain identifier. It is a bytecode-compatible zero-knowledge EVM rollup that proves batches to Ethereum. Scroll inclusion and Ethereum proof settlement are distinct, and its token contracts must be verified independently from L1. Optimism exposes account history, token approvals, contract calls, logs, gas funding, amounts, and timing under its own chain identifier. OP Mainnet is an OP Stack optimistic rollup with sequenced L2 execution and Ethereum settlement. Its canonical withdrawal model has different timing from ordinary L2 inclusion, and OP Mainnet token contracts are distinct from Ethereum and other OP Stack chains. WETH is a contract wrapper for ETH. It can be transferred as a token but cannot replace the native gas balance required by the network. USDC is an issued dollar-oriented stablecoin with canonical, native, and bridged variants across networks. Contract events and issuer controls differ from a network-native gas asset. Stablecoins can exist through different contracts and issuers on different networks. Confirm the exact representation and remember that contract events, issuer controls, receiving services, and later transfers can add context beyond the immediate swap. Identity-verification requirements are separate and must be checked in the live flow.
